Our Lady of Poland Roman Catholic Church
Our Lady of Poland Roman Catholic Church is a church in Southampton, Suffolk County, New York. Our Lady of Poland Roman Catholic Church is situated nearby to the railway station Southampton station, as well as near the village Water Mill.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Southampton Hospital
Hospital
Stony Brook Southampton Hospital, centrally located in the Village of Southampton, New York, is a 125-bed hospital accredited by the Joint Commission. A location of Stony Brook Medicine, Stony Brook Southampton Hospital is a New York State-designated Primary Stroke Center, Level I Perinatal Center, and the home of the first Level III trauma center on the East End of Long Island. Southampton Hospital is situated 3,900 feet southeast of Our Lady of Poland Roman Catholic Church.

Water Mill
Village
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 2.5.
Water Mill is a hamlet and a census-designated place within the Town of Southampton on Long Island in Suffolk County, New York, United States. The population of the CDP was 1,559 at the 2010 census. Water Mill is situated 1½ miles northeast of Our Lady of Poland Roman Catholic Church.

Shinnecock Reservation
Hamlet
Photo: Americasroof,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Shinnecock Reservation is a Native American reservation for members of the Shinnecock Indian Nation in the town of Southampton in Suffolk County, New York, United States. Shinnecock Reservation is situated 2½ miles southwest of Our Lady of Poland Roman Catholic Church.
